Default I want to breed my betta fish but i don't know how many eggs they lay. How many...

...eggs do Betta's lay? You see i want to breed fish but i am worried that if i breed my fish i will end up with a million fish!

well they usually have around 100+ or way more, but since the male eats other fish its really hard to put a male in with a female, they make a nest and the babies come out of the nest, you proabably wont have like 100+ because most will proabably die, hope this helped!

EDIT: if you want an easy fish to breed try getting mollies guppies platys or swortails, they have live babies and dont have eggs or anything special, you just need to feed the fry crushed flakes and then theyl be full size in around 6 months, but the first time that mine breed i didnt even know how to take care of baby fish or anything i wasnt even planning on them having babies, they can have babies every 3 months, they have around 12-30 babies, seriously the problem with these fish is getting them to stop breeding!,( get balloon mollies their the easiest in my opinion you can find them in practicly any fish store or pet store,) good luck!

They usually can have between 200 and 250 fry once the eggs have hatched. You need to do some research on Betta breeding if your truly interested in trying it.
